As all of our ministries pick up in the next few weeks I want to challenge us to get after it! It is time for us to get excited about the ministry and work that God has called us to do. I want to challenge you to do a couple of things.
1.Get committed. Make meeting with the body an important part of your week. Don’t make it a place you go when you don’t have anything else to do. Make it something that you are committed to. Invest your life in being with God’s people. Make missing the exception rather than the norm. Commit to serving and using your gifts in the body. Commit to building up your brothers and sisters while being built up yourself. Commit to making God and his church a priority. Commit to Scripture and spiritual growth.
- Get connected. How many relationships do you have within the church? How many ways have you tried to connect with others? My hope is that you would be intentional about connecting with other believers. We all need discipleship relationships in our life. I want to challenge you to get connected regularly with a small group of believers now. Don’t wait, don’t put it off. Decide now to get connected with a group of believers that you can grow with and journey with in your faith.
It is time for all of us to get after it. Summer break is over, and truthfully speaking our faith is never on break anyway. I pray that you will get serious about getting committed and connected!
